Product Features    The maintenance fence of a nuclear power plant is used to isolate and prevent foreign objects from entering the area of the steam turbine generator set during maintenance.    The fence wall panels are made of double-sided aluminum-plastic composite panels, and the fence columns, fence frame, and assembly parts are all made of 304 stainless steel. The isolation area fence is equipped with isolation area doors and door locks according to on-site needs.    This product is easy to install, sturdy and durable. The maintenance fence is stored in a dedicated iron storage box. During the use of the fence, the storage box can be used as a temporary toolbox.

The cylinder support of high and low pressure cylinders is mainly used to support the upper cylinder of the high and medium pressure cylinders and low pressure cylinders of the steam turbine, making it easy for maintenance personnel to enter the cylinder for maintenance. The cylinder support is designed in a cylindrical shape, and the diameter of the cylinder is basically within the range of Φ 350~ Φ 400mm, with a height between 400mm and 1000mm. Rubber plates are pasted on both the top and bottom of the cylinder support to protect the cylinder surface. The height of each cylinder support is consistent to ensure the stability and safety of the supporting cylinder.

The SDPC type hydraulic turbine electric turning gear is a specialized equipment used for the installation and maintenance of hydroelectric generator units in hydropower stations. It can easily meet the requirements of rotating the rotor of the entire shaft system of the water turbine generator set, and can safely and smoothly verify the center of the rotor to the wheel and the clearance between various parts in a very short time. It abolished the traditional and backward methods of manual turning, mechanical turning (wire rope turning), and electrical turning, greatly improving the efficiency of installing and repairing water turbine generator sets.Product Features(1)The design is lightweight and practical, with simple and convenient installation. It can continuously rotate the rotor in both forward and reverse directions or perform forward and reverse point movement.(2) Low output speed (0.5~1 rpm), high output torque, smooth rotation, accurate rotor stop when turning, and no coasting phenomenon.(3)After turning the rotor in place, pressing the reverse button can ensure that the measured rotor is in a completely free state without contact, and the measurement data is true and accurate.(4)Long service life, high safety, and minimal maintenance workload.(5)Portable electronic control box is compact, lightweight, flexible to operate, and has a wide range of movement.

    The steam turbine seal clearance adjustment device (referred to as the steam regulating device) is a specialized equipment for processing steam seal blocks on the maintenance site of steam turbine units. The high-speed motor drives the cutting tool to rotate at high speed. Move the handle on the crossbeam and make it move in an arc to complete the milling process of the back arc of the steam seal block.    The machining of the back arc of the steam seal block is to reduce the gap between the steam seal teeth and the turbine shaft seal. Install a scraping tool holder on the motor slide, which can scrape the comb teeth of the steam seal block. Scraping the steam seal teeth is to increase the gap between the steam seal teeth and the turbine shaft seal.

    During the maintenance of the steam turbine in the power plant, all the internal and external bolts of the high and low pressure cylinders need to be disassembled. The disassembly of the bolts takes up a lot of space on the maintenance site, and it is also easy for the bolts to collide with each other, making it difficult to maintain them when placed flat. The use of bolt racks makes it very safe and convenient to place and remove bolts. Maintenance personnel can inspect, detect, repair, and rust the bolts well. The complete set of bolt racks can be arranged in an orderly manner on the maintenance site, which is neat and beautiful, saves a lot of space, and improves maintenance efficiency.Product Features    The bolt shelf is mainly composed of rectangular square pipe, channel steel and Angle steel, and arranged and classified according to the specifications and dimensions of the bolts. Each bolt shelf adopts the vertical storage of bolts. The long bolts are vertically placed on the shelf with bearings, and the bolts can be rotated 360° on the shelf.    Note: Design and manufacture according to bolt specifications and quantity provided by power plant.
